B S E 243: Operating and Management Principles of Off-Road Vehicles
- Catalog Description:
Principles of operation of internal combustion engines, fuel metering, cooling, lubrication, clutches, mechanical and hydrostatic transmissions, final drives, hydraulics systems and traction systems. Selection and management of off-road vehicles for agriculture, construction, lawncare and turfgrass industries. - Credits: 3
